Distance Measurement
Overview
The distance module of Geodimeter System 600 operates
within the infrared area of the electromagnetic spectrum. It
transmits an infrared light beam. The reflected light beam is
received by the instrument and, with the help of a compara-
tor, the phase delay between transmitted and received signal
is measured. The time measurement of the phase delay is
converted and displayed as a distance with mm accuracy on
the four-line LCD.
When taking measurements with servo instruments and
having the Tracker installed there may be a distance error if
you use large prisms. See page 2.2.9 for further information!
The internal function of the distance measurement module
can be varied depending on the nature of the particular
survey application in question. There are four methods of
distance measurement.
The choice of measurement method is often based on the
experience of the operator and of course the practical preci-
sion demanded by the current survey task.
Standard measurements towards stationary targets
(standard mode)
Fast measurements towards stationary targets
(fast standard mode)
Precision measurements towards stationary targets
(arithmetical mean value D-bar mode)
Measurements towards moving targets (tracking mode)
e.g., setting out or hydrographic surveying. Also functions
as automatic measuring mode for polar measurement and
tacheometry.
